About the Role
We're looking for a proven product leader with deep Salesforce expertise to drive the strategy, roadmap, and delivery of Salesforce-based solutions for our retail banking teams. This role is critical to enabling bankers to deliver seamless, personalized experiences that improve efficiency, deepen customer relationships, and enhance satisfaction across deposits, lending, and wealth solutions.
You'll operate at the intersection of business, technology, and data, partnering with stakeholders across the bank to deliver scalable, secure, and compliant solutions. If you thrive in an entrepreneurial environment, embrace ambiguity, and know how to influence through data and collaboration, this is your opportunity to make a significant impact.
